[Debian-on-mobile-maintainers] Bug#1075829: Bug#1075829: Bug#1075829: phosh-core: Depends on squeekboard from experimental

Guido Günther agx at sigxcpu.org
Sat Jul 6 12:31:43 BST 2024


Hi Jeremy,

Thanks for the details!

On Sat, Jul 06, 2024 at 06:37:01AM -0400, Jeremy Bícha wrote:
> On Sat, Jul 6, 2024 at 2:25 AM Guido Günther <agx at sigxcpu.org> wrote:
> >
> > Hi Jeremy,
> > On Fri, Jul 05, 2024 at 06:13:48PM -0400, Jeremy Bícha wrote:
> > > Package: phosh-core
> > > Version: 40
> > >
> > > phosh-core has Depends: squeekboard (>= 1.38.0) | phosh-osk-stub (>= 0.38.0)
> > >
> > > but squeekboard 1.38 is only in Experimental.
> >
> > Does this cause any practical problems atm? I was hoping we can keep the
> > relationship (in that order) until squeekboard comes back to unstable/testing?
> 
> Well it means that people who have phosh-core installed are also going
> to get phosh-osk-stub installed. If that's fine with you, then I guess
> there isn't much of a bug here now.

As squeekboard dropped out of testing I think that's the reasonable
thing to do atm.

> However, I believe this situation needs to be fixed before the release
> of Debian 13 "Trixie" because it's a violation of Debian Policy §
> 2.2.1 for the default (first) alternative dependency to not be in
> Debian main.

Yes, we plan to fix that for trixie either way (squeekboard upload or
making p-o-s the default).

Cheers,
 -- Guido

> 
> https://www.debian.org/doc/debian-policy/ch-archive.html#the-main-archive-area
> 
> Thank you,
> Jeremy Bícha
> 
> _______________________________________________
> Debian-on-mobile-maintainers mailing list
> Debian-on-mobile-maintainers at alioth-lists.debian.net
> https://alioth-lists.debian.net/cgi-bin/mailman/listinfo/debian-on-mobile-maintainers



More information about the Debian-on-mobile-maintainers mailing list